Compare commits

...

2 Commits

Author SHA1 Message Date
cbf56b54c1 Fix: info log return in Log module 2024-05-02 02:08:08 +02:00
1f121a8565 Added: error log in Log module 2024-05-02 00:10:39 +02:00

View File

@ -3,33 +3,43 @@ import fs from 'fs'
import path from 'path' import path from 'path'
export default class Log { export default class Log {
public static info(code: number, message: string, data?: any): object {
if (!data) {
data = ''
}
public static info(code: number, message: string, data?:any): void { console.log(colors.bgGreen.black(` ${code} `) + colors.green.bgBlack(` ${message} `) + data)
if(!data) { //this.writeLog('info', code, message, data)
data = "" return {
} code: code,
console.log(colors.bgGreen.black(` ${code} `) + colors.green.bgBlack(` ${message} `) + data) message: message,
} data: data
}
}
public static error(code: number, message: string, data?:any): void { public static error(code: number, message: string, data?: any): object {
if(!data) { if (!data) {
data = "" data = ''
} }
console.log(colors.bgRed.black(` ${code} `) + colors.red.bgBlack(` ${message} `) + data) console.log(colors.bgRed.black(` ${code} `) + colors.red.bgBlack(` ${message} `) + data)
//this.writeLog('error', code, message, data) //this.writeLog('error', code, message, data)
} return {
private static writeLog(level: string, code: number, message: string, data?:any): void { code: code,
if(data) { message: message,
data = JSON.stringify(data) data: data
} }
}
private static writeLog(level: string, code: number, message: string, data?: any): void {
if (data) {
data = JSON.stringify(data)
}
try { try {
throw Error("nevim") throw Error('nevim')
} catch (error) { } catch (error) {
this.error(500, 'Error while writing to log file', error) this.error(500, 'Error while writing to log file', error)
return return
} }
} }
} }